Position Summary
Develop, implement, and support automation solutions, including the line supervision system (SCADA), Line Management System (LMS), and manufacturing automation equipment.
Design and develop control panels incorporating industry standards and best practices including UL.
Program, configure, and support PLCs, HMI, SCADA, and other control systems for new developments and improvement to existing systems to optimize manufacturing processes and product quality.
Troubleshoot and maintain automation equipment, including Automated Guided Vehicles (AGVs) and Collaborative Mobile Robots (CMRs), to ensure operational efficiency and reliability.
Support continuous improvement initiatives in collaboration with the Operations Excellence team to enhance manufacturing processes and product quality.
Liaise with stakeholders, including Quality, Configuration Management, Industrial Management, Production, and Design Engineering teams to implement design and process changes, manage non-conformances, and coordinate maintenance activities.
Provide technical support, training, and expertise in SCADA, LMS, AGVs, and related systems to ensure smooth operation and integration.
Serve as the technical expert for SCADA, LMS, CMR and AGV systems, supporting manufacturing engineers and addressing troubleshooting needs.
Develop and maintain comprehensive knowledge of manufacturing processes, satellite configurations, and procedural requirements.
Coordinate with various departments to facilitate design and process changes, non-conformance management, and anomaly resolution.
Support and lead the repair and maintenance activities for manufacturing systems and equipment.
Bachelor’s Degree in Engineering (Mechanical, Aerospace, Manufacturing, Electrical, Industrial Automation) or related discipline.
5 years of proven experience in a manufacturing environment, with a focus on automated test systems and spacecraft/satellites manufacturing as a plus.
Experience designing control panels that meet UL certification requirements.
Proficient in PLC programming, particularly with Allen Bradley and Siemens platforms, and SCADA systems, ideally Wonderware System Platform and Inductive Automation Ignition.
Strong understanding of database management (preferably Microsoft SQL Server) and familiarity with Microsoft Visual Studio, Automated Guided Vehicles (AGV), quality management systems, and SAP.
Familiar with Solid works, AutoCAD or similar
Excellent system engineering, analytical, problem-solving, and organizational skills, with the ability to manage multiple tasks and priorities effectively.
Effective communication skills, capable of engaging with various organizational levels and cultural backgrounds.
